Why winders change everything

A winder tread is pie-shaped: narrow at the inside newel, wide at the outer wall. A rectangular runner cannot follow that shape, so each winder is cut as its own tapered piece and set individually. That means more material, more labour and more visible joints.

Always measure winders at the widest point

The runner must cover the deepest part of the tread. A winder with a 24in widest tread uses more than twice the material of a 10in straight step.

Two ways to run a runner through a turn

MethodLookNotes
Tapered pieces per winderRunner follows the turn, width variesMost common; needs skilled cutting
Constant width, centred on the walking lineRunner stays the same widthCleaner look, leaves uneven reveal

The constant-width approach is usually the better-looking of the two, because the eye reads the runner width, not the stair edge. Discuss it with your fitter before they cut — it changes how the pieces are set out.

Waste and budget

  • Allow 15–20% waste rather than the usual 10%.
  • Expect $30–$60 per winder in labour rather than $15–$25 per straight step.
  • Add a pattern repeat per winder group if the runner is patterned.
  • Order everything in one dye lot — piecing makes colour variation obvious.

Curved and spiral staircases

A continuously curved flight has no straight runs at all, so every tread is templated. On a true spiral, most fitters will recommend full-width carpet or individual tread pieces instead of a runner, because a constant-width ribbon cannot follow a tightening curve without wrinkling on the inside edge.

Patterns on curved stairs

Keep it simple. Plain, tonal or small all-over textures work; stripes and strong geometrics will fight the curve and draw attention to every joint. If you want a pattern on a winding staircase, choose one with no obvious direction.

Worked example: a quarter-turn staircase with three winders

A flight of 8 straight steps turns through three winders (widest points 18in, 22in, 24in) before continuing for 5 more straight steps, with a 10in tread and 7.5in riser on the straight sections.

SectionMathsLength
Lower straight flight8 × 17.5in140in
Three winders(18+22+24) + 3×7.586.5in
Upper straight flight5 × 17.5in87.5in
Subtotal314in (7.98m)
Waste at 18%314 × 0.1856.5in
Total to order370.5in ≈ 9.4m / 30ft 10in

Tools and skills needed

  • Card or thin plywood for templating each individual winder tread.
  • A sharp utility knife and spare blades — winder cuts blunt blades faster than straight cuts.
  • A flexible curved gripper strip for any bullnose or curved nosing within the turn.
  • Patience: a winder turn typically takes two to three times longer to fit than the same number of straight steps.

Common mistakes on winder installations

  • Measuring one winder and assuming the rest of the turn matches it.
  • Choosing a bold directional pattern without accepting the visible distortion it will show through the turn.
  • Underestimating waste and running short mid-installation, which risks a dye-lot mismatch on the top-up piece.
  • Using straight gripper on a curved nosing instead of a proper curved gripper product.

Maintaining a winder staircase runner

Winder treads see twisting foot traffic as people lean into the turn, which wears the inside edge of each piece faster than a straight tread wears evenly. Check winder sections for lifting or flattening at least twice a year, and keep a labelled offcut of each winder piece so a future repair can be cut to match the exact template rather than guessed at.

When full stair carpet beats a runner on winders

If a staircase has four or more consecutive winders, or the layout is a continuously curved stair with no straight run at all, full-width fitted carpet is often the more sensible choice. It avoids the labour cost of piecing tapered runner sections through a long turn, hides the geometry changes completely, and in many cases costs less overall once the extra winder labour on a runner is factored in — even though the material itself covers more of the tread.

Getting quotes for a winder staircase

Always get a fitter to survey a winder or curved staircase in person before quoting — photos and a tape measure rarely capture the true geometry of a turn. Ask specifically for a breakdown of straight steps versus winders in the quote, since lumping them together at one per-step rate makes it hard to compare quotes from different fitters. A wide variance between quotes on a winder staircase usually reflects genuine differences in how much templating and piecing each fitter is planning, not just a pricing markup.

Material choice for curved and winder sections

A dense, low-to-medium pile natural or wool-blend fibre with a stable backing holds a tapered cut cleanly without fraying at the narrow inside point of each winder — the part of the piece under the most stress. Very loosely woven or high-pile runners can distort visibly once cut into a wedge shape, so if your chosen runner is a loose flatweave, ask your fitter whether it is suitable for winders before committing, rather than after the first piece is cut.

Why winders eat material

A winder tread is a wedge, so its widest edge can be half again as long as its narrow edge. The runner has to cover the walking line — which sits toward the wide end — and it has to do so without the fabric bunching at the narrow end. In practice that means either cutting and rejoining the runner on each winder, or easing a single piece around the turn and accepting some pleating on the inside. Either route uses noticeably more carpet than the same number of straight treads: allow 25 to 40 per cent extra on the winder section alone.

Turn typeTreads involvedExtra allowanceTechnique
Quarter turn, 2 winders2+25%Cut and rejoin at each riser
Quarter turn, 3 winders3+30%Cut and rejoin, pattern reset
Half turn, 6 winders6+40%Piece per tread, bound edges
Continuous curveAll+40-50%Templated pieces per tread

Templating a curved flight

On a genuinely curved stair the only reliable method is to template each tread in paper or thin card, mark the walking line and the inside and outside edges, and cut from the template. Number every template and every piece as you go, and keep them in order — two adjacent winder treads are rarely identical and a swapped pair shows immediately. Where the runner has a pattern, mark the pattern datum on each template before cutting so the repeat continues around the turn rather than restarting at each tread.

Bind the exposed edges

Cut winder pieces have raw edges on the inside of the turn where the geometry changes. Have them bound or serged — an unbound cut edge on a winder frays faster than anywhere else on the staircase because it is walked on obliquely.

Frequently asked questions

Can you put a runner on curved stairs?

Yes, but each tread is cut and fitted individually, which increases material, waste and labour. On a tight spiral, full-width carpet or individual tread pieces is often the better answer.

How do you measure winder steps for a runner?

Measure each winder at its widest point and add the riser height, exactly as you would for a straight step. Count winders separately from straight steps and allow 15–20% waste.

Is it much more expensive to fit a runner on winders?

Yes — expect $30-60 per winder in labour versus $15-25 per straight step, plus 15-20% material waste rather than the usual 10%, because each winder is cut and fitted as an individual tapered piece.

How much extra runner do winders need?

Allow 25 to 40 per cent extra across the winder section, more on a continuous curve, and have every cut edge bound — winder edges fray faster than anywhere else on a staircase.
